The Prevalence and Dangers of Mold in Homes

Mold is a common problem in homes, with studies showing that up to 50% of homes in the United States have some form of mold growth. Exposure to mold can lead to a variety of health issues, including respiratory problems, allergic reactions, and even neurological effects. The costs associated with mold remediation can be significant, making it essential for homeowners to address the problem promptly.

Understanding the Factors That Influence Mold Remediation Costs

The cost of mold remediation can vary widely depending on several factors, including the extent of the mold growth, the type of mold present, and the size of the affected area. On average, mold remediation can cost between $500 and $6,000, with larger-scale projects costing significantly more. Here are some of the key factors that can impact the overall cost:

  • Mold extent and location: The more widespread the mold growth, the higher the cost. Mold in hard-to-reach areas or behind walls can also increase the complexity and cost of the remediation process.
  • Type of mold: Different types of mold require varying approaches and treatment methods, which can affect the cost. Toxic molds, such as Stachybotrys chartarum (also known as black mold), typically require more specialized and expensive remediation efforts.
  • Size of the affected area: Larger affected areas will generally require more extensive cleaning, containment, and disposal, leading to higher costs.
  • Accessibility and structural damage: If the mold has caused damage to the home's structure, such as rotting wood or compromised drywall, the remediation process will be more complex and costly.
  • skilled testing and inspection: Hiring a experienced mold inspector to assess the extent of the problem and develop a remediation plan can add to the overall cost.

Navigating the Mold Remediation Process

Tackling a mold problem can be a daunting task, but with the right approach, homeowners can successfully navigate the remediation process. Here are some key considerations and best practices:

  • Hire a professional: While some minor mold issues can be addressed by homeowners, it's generally recommended to hire a experienced mold remediation contractor, especially for larger or more complex problems. experts have the expertise and equipment to ensure a safe and effective remediation process.
  • Obtain multiple quotes: Get quotes from several reputable mold remediation companies to compare prices and services. Be wary of significantly low-ball offers, as they may indicate subpar strive or hidden costs.
  • Review insurance coverage: Many homeowner's insurance policies cover mold remediation costs, but the coverage can vary. Review your policy and dedicate with your insurance provider to understand your coverage and potential reimbursement options.
  • Prioritize prevention: Once the mold has been remediated, take steps to address the underlying moisture issues and prevent future mold growth. This may include improving ventilation, addressing leaks, and maintaining proper humidity levels in your home.
